question_answer1) Sound cannot travel in
question_answer2) If the velocity of sound air at \[{{0}^{o}}C\] is 332 m/s, its velocity at \[{{30}^{o}}C\] is
question_answer3) An echo is heard after 0.8 s, when a person fires a cracker 132.8 m from a high building. What is the speed of sound?
question_answer4) A man stands in between two cliffs and explodes a cracker. He hears the first echo after 0.6s and the second echo after 2.4s. Calculate the distance between the cliffs, (speed of sound = 336 m/s)
question_answer5) A dog barks in a park and hears its echo after 0.5 second. If the sound of its bark got reflected by a nearby building, find the distance between the dog and the building. Take the speed of sound in air is 346 m/s.
question_answer6) A ship sends a signal and receives it back from the bottom of the sea after 6s. What is the depth of the sea at that place? (speed of sound in sea water is \[1450\text{ }m{{s}^{-1}}\])
question_answer7) Using the sonar, sound pulses are emitted at the surface, the pulses after being reflected from the bottom are detected, if the time interval from the emission to the detection of the sound pulses is 2 seconds, find the depth of the water. (Taking velocity of sound through water = 1531 m/s)
